Sealing System Analysis of Rotary Piston Pump

Rotary piston pump is designed by the Wankel engine.The structure,working feature and sealing system of rotary piston pump are introduced.The mathematical model of the internal cylinder profile and the theoretical flow are obtained by analysing the structural characteristics of the new pump.The axial seal and face seal of the rotary piston pump and their structures are analysed.The force analysis of the sealing strip is carried out in various cases.It can be concluded from the analysis that,for axial sealing,the key parameters that affect seal strip wear are working pressure,rotate speed of the crankshaft and the friction coefficient between sealing strip and inner wall of the cylinder.For axial sealing,the force of the spring under the curved sealing strips,the size of the sealing rings and curved sealing strips and material of them are the key design parameters.
